Windshield Cleaning:

  • Do not use Rain-X®, Plexus® or any other protector, wax, or polish.
  • Do not use window cleaning fluids (Windex, 409, etc) or any solvents (gasoline, denatured alcohol, acetone, etc).
  • Never use abrasive cleaners, abrasive pads, or gritty cloths.
  • Do not use a windshield wiper blade or install a motorized windshield wiper.
  • Never use razor blades, scrapers, squeegees, brushes, etc.
  • 1. Thoroughly rinse Windshield to float off dirt and mud.
  • 2. Using a soft cloth, or microfiber cloth, clean Windshield with warm water and a gentle detergent. Baby shampoo, rubbing alcohol, or hand washing soap can also be used.
  • 3. To prevent water spots, use a chamois to blot Windshield dry.

Installation Steps

Step 1: Prepare Windshield and Frames

To ease installation, soak the Bulb Seal in hot water before cutting or installing to increase flexibility. ?

Install the Bulb Seal to the Windshield (A) in the location shown. Ensure the bulb portion of the seal faces towards the vehicle. ?

Install the Gasket across the front of the Frame in the location shown. This may involve removing roof hardware and moving the frame off the vehicle. ?

Step 2: Attach Lower and Top Frames

Install the Lower Frame (D) to the Windshield (A) using the provided hardware. For the driver side:

Hardware: 5 each M6 x 25mm bolts, Sealing Washers, M6 Nuts.

Important: Ensure the rubber side of the Sealing Washers faces the plastic components during installation. ?

Install the Top Frame (B), along with the Right and Left Female Hinges (F, J), to the Windshield (A) using the provided hardware. For the passenger side:

Hardware: 9 each M6 x 25mm bolts, Sealing Washers, M6 Nuts.

Step 3: Install Side Brackets

Install the Left Bracket (K) to the Windshield (A) using the hardware shown. Repeat this process for the Right Bracket (C) installation.

Hardware: 5 each M6 x 25mm bolts, Sealing Washers, M6 Nuts.

Tighten all hardware for the brackets. ⚙️

Step 4: Mount Hinges to Vehicle Frame

Place the assembled windshield onto the vehicle. Identify existing mounting holes in the vehicle's frame.

Insert the Right Male Hinge (H) into the Right Female Hinge (F). Secure the Right Male Hinge (H) to the holes located in the vehicle's Frame using the shown hardware. Repeat this process for the Left side.

Hardware: 2 each M8 x 25mm bolts, M8 Flat Washers, M8 Nuts.

Step 5: Align and Tighten Hinges

Align the Windshield assembly to the vehicle and tighten all Hinge hardware completely. The Windshield should open and close smoothly. Refer to the "Hinge Alignment" section if binding occurs.

Hinge Alignment: Hinges must be in-line with each other. Loosen hardware and adjust as necessary to achieve alignment. ?

Ensure the seal is in contact with the vehicle's dash. ?

Finalize by tightening all hardware. ⚙️

Step 6: Install Actuators and Brackets

Install Actuator Brackets (L, N) to the Clamps (E) using the provided hardware. Secure the Actuator (Q) to the brackets using the shown hardware. Repeat this process for the passenger side. Tighten hardware.

Hardware: 2 each M8 x 25mm bolts, M8 Lock Washers, M8 Flat Washers, M6 x 30mm bolts, M6 Washers, M6 Nuts.

Note: Loosen Clamp (E) hardware before proceeding with actuator bracket attachment. ?

Step 7: Secure Clamps to Vehicle Cage

Secure the Clamps (E) to the vehicle's cage. Repeat this step for the passenger side. (Shown for driver side). ?

Step 8: Route Wiring and Mount Switch

Remove the Cup Holder from the vehicle's dashboard to access the wiring area. ?

Secure the Actuators (Q) to the Right Bracket (K) and Left Bracket (C) using the provided hardware. Route the wiring towards the Cup Holder opening.

Hardware: 2x Sleeve, M6 x 30mm bolts, M6 Nuts.

Tighten all hardware. ⚙️

Step 9: Switch Mounting and Final Connections

Before drilling any holes, check behind the area to be drilled for any interference. ?

Switch Mounting:

  • The Switch can be installed in a location different than shown.
  • Verify that the Harnesses will reach the chosen Switch location before mounting.
  • Remove the stock knockout or cut a new location for the switch.
  • Connect the wiring and secure the Switch.

Mounting Slot Dimensions: Approximately 1.41 inches high by 0.86 inches wide. ?

Testing: Before permanently mounting the Switch, SuperATV recommends testing all components after installation is complete. ?

Secure the wires from the Actuators to the vehicle's cage using the provided Wire-Ties. Reinstall the Cup Holder. ?
